Assertion (A): SI units are based on a decimal system, making conversions simple and convenient. | Reason (R): The base unit for plane angle in SI is the steradian.
Both A and R are true, and R is the correct explanation of A.
Both A and R are true, but R is not the correct explanation of A.
A is true, but R is false.
A is false, but R is true.
Correct Answer
Detailed Explanation
The assertion is true as SI units use a decimal system. However, the base unit for plane angle is the radian, not the steradian.
